Diana Neal: Explora Textiles
Ralph Hudson Gallery, 1162 5th Avenue South, Columbus, MS, 39701, United StatesOriginally from Bogotá, Colombia, Diana Neal is a self-taught fiber artist, who now resides in Starkville. Neal works in various techniques, including embroidery, needle punch, batik, and felting, often in combination with one another.
